Different Android phones, which have been able to read NFC tags 'out of the box' without whatever additional Apps for many years, Apple's iPhone has had a slower starting time.

How much back up your iPhone will have for reading, and now writing, NFC tags will depend on your iPhone model and your operating system.

It's worth mentioning that Apple have changed NFC tags scanning and writing support with each release of iOS and each new generation of iPhones. It's possible that future releases may modify the status again. However, as of September 2020, this is the current status.

How to read NFC Tags with an iPhone Xs, Xr, 11, eleven Pro, 12, 12 Pro, 13, 13 Pro, Pro Max and 13 Mini

The iPhone Xs and Xr were the kickoff iPhones with 'groundwork tag scanning' native back up for reading NFC tags. The 11, eleven Pro, 12, 12 Pro, thirteen, 13 Pro, 13 Pro Max and Mini proceed this functionality. This means that these phones tin can browse NFC tags immediately, without whatever boosted Apps.

The iPhone must exist running iOS11 or later and the NFC tag must be pre-encoded with a spider web link. If the NFC tag is not encoded, the phone will not respond at all. No further App is required.

As of iOS13, these phones tin can as well write to NFC tags with an advisable App.

How to read NFC Tags with an iPhone 7, 8 or X

Reading NFC tags with the iPhone 7, 8 or X volition depend on your version of operating organisation every bit follows :

iOS 14 : If you have the latest iOS 14 operating system, you tin read NFC tags natively with the congenital-in reader. But plow on NFC Scan way from Control Centre and hold the top edge of the telephone over the tag. Watch the video here to prove you lot how to read NFC tags with iOS 14.

iOS 13 : With iOS13 or earlier, the 7, 8 and X iPhones cannot read NFC Tags natively. This means that while these generations of iPhones can read NFC tags, they tin't practice it out of the box. An additional App is required.

iPhone Requirements

If yous don't have the XS, XS Max, XR, 11, 12, or 13  then to read NFC tags, you lot need to have installed iOS 14 or iOS 11 or later and an App.

NFC tag scanning is only available on the iPhone seven and newer. If yous have an older iPhone such as the iPhone half dozen, unfortunately you practise not accept the technical ability to read NFC tags.

Tag Requirements

The iPhone will browse a wide variety of NFC tags including NFC Forum Blazon 2 tags. This includes the popular NTAG®, MIFARE® and ICODE® serial chips. Without getting also technical, pretty much whatever NFC tag you purchase will work but we'd recommend you stick with an NTAG® based tag.

Notation that your NFC tags need to be encoded with information, such as a web accost (URL), before they will browse. The iPhone will not respond to tags without encoding.

Tag Writing / Encoding

The iPhone is able to read NFC tags, but but properly encoded messages within the principal retentivity space. Technically, this correct encoding follows a universally recognised data structure called NDEF which stands for 'NFC Data Commutation Format'.

With the latest operating system iOS13 as well as the newest operating system iOS 15, the iPhone (7,8,X,Xs,Xr,11,12 and 13) is able to too read the tags'a UID (unique ID), encode tags and perform boosted tag functions.

If you want to test, for example, opening a web accost on a tag, you take three options. The first is to take the spider web address encoded onto the tags when you purchase them. Seritag tin can do this for you hands.

The 2d is to encode the tags in accelerate with an Android phone with a suitable App (NXP'south Tagwriter is recommended).

Third, just get a suitable encoding App for your iPhone. Cheque our tutorial on how to encode NFC tags with an iPhone to get started.

Every bit mentioned, the tags do need to be encoded with NDEF data which means that bare tags won't do anything. You volition get no response at all.

Stride three : Scan A Tag

At present concur the top area of your telephone over an NFC tag. The response should be very quick so if yous aren't getting any feedback at that place'south something wrong. You shouldn't need to touch the tag but you will need to be inside a few centimetres.

Simply a note that normal NFC tags don't piece of work on metal surfaces. So if you accept a normal NFC tag and are trying to scan from a metal table then information technology won't work !

Step 5 : Change Settings

It's very likely that NXP volition continue to develop the App and add boosted features. At the time of writing, there are two settings. The beginning 'Car Browse on App launch' means that yous don't need to tell the App that you lot are most to scan an NFC tag. Useful if you scan tags regularly.

The second 'Automobile Launch Tag Deportment' ways that the App will automatically carry out an action associated with the contents of the tag. For example, if the tag contained a web accost or URL, then machine launch volition open a browser on your phone and display that without you lot taking any action.

Note that while this is clearly useful for scanning many tags, be aware that if you don't know what is on the tag so y'all might desire to come across what'due south going to be opened before it does information technology automatically.
